How do I get a key chip
A key chip is a tiny microchip inside your car's key that transmits the radio signal at a low level. The signal signals the immobilizer that it is able to be disengaged and you can start the vehicle. These chips also come with a digital serial number that authenticates the key and helps prevent auto theft. A locksmith can provide you with the replacement key for your lost one. Many cars have upgraded transponder technology within their keys to prevent theft. This means that they have to be programmed to match the anti-theft system of your vehicle. This is accomplished by an auto locksmith service or the mechanic or dealer. This is an expensive process that requires a special program and equipment. Some cars have an onboard computer with a lock that restricts the number of times that a locksmith can program it. The systems are based on tokens which means that the locksmith must pay for each attempt at programming by using the use of a pre-paid token. This is reflected in the cost of the programming service.
If you own a new keyless entry remote, you will have to read the owner's manual or search online for the specific steps required to program it. Most of these steps require that the car be opened and that the onboard diagnostics port be accessible. This is in order to read the correct code from the module that stores the stored key data.
